Marvel is (naturally) using its SDCC panels to showcase its live-action slate of movies and shows, but there’s more to the Marvel story.

The comic movie conglomerate showed off their new line of animated shows at San Diego Comic Con, including a second season of What If…?, the first animated Marvel show new to Disney+. They also will be adding a few more titles, including Spider-Man: Freshman Year, Marvel Zombies, I Am Groot season 2 and an X-Men ’97 revival. 

I Am Groot is coming first. It’s a series of shorts showcasing the misadventures of Baby Groot as he gets into various situations of danger and mischief. This will premiere on August 10th on Disney+. 

Spider-Man: Freshman Year will be prequel series showcasing how the MCU Peter Parker got to where he is today. It will, of course, show his freshman year of highschool as he tries to find his role as a hero. This show seems like it wants to treat itself as canon, but I have some doubts about that. They’ve shown that they will be including characters like Norman Osborn, aka The Green Goblin and Doctor Otto Octavius, aka Doctor Octopus, two characters MCU Peter seemingly meets for the first time in the film Spider-Man: No Way Home from last year. Maybe some more details will come soon and make these aspects more clear. Spider-Man Freshman Year will air in 2024, with an unknown number of episodes right now.

What If…? Season 2 will premiere in 2023, with a new array of different universes to explore. The viewers will once again be accompanied by The Watcher, the cosmic being who looked upon these alternate realities and guided the viewe through them. No information is clear on if this new season will use the same combination of returning MCU actors as the voices of their characters or use new ones. 

Speaking of What If…?, a new show has sprouted from one of its many stories. Marvel Zombies is a series based on the What If…? episode with the same premise, both of which inspired by the comic of the same name. It will get its own series all to itself now, opeing up the potential for other What If…? Season one or season two episodes to get series based on their plots. This series has been confirmed to be the first Rated R Disney+ project to be put on the platform, opening the door for potentially more R-rated projects in the future of the MCU. 

X-Men ’97, a classic fan-favorite animated series is going to be brought back for all new stories in 2023. This show is using the same era and setting as the original, along with the main line-up of X-Men favorites like Professor X, Wolverine, Jean Grey, Cyclops and many others. It is unclear how many original voices will be returning, but to refresh your memory on them, the classic series has been put on Disney+ now for you to watch before the new series debuts.
